Hellenic Premier Division
Brimscombe & Thrupp.............................3
Royal Wootton Bassett Town.................. 0
SAM BLACKIE’S brace ended Royal Wootton Bassett’s nine-game winning sequence, writes Scott Boulton.

Brimscombe, who beat Shortwood United Reserves in a amazing 5-3 comeback game, got off to a flyer when Blackie opened the scoring inside two minutes and he was denied his second from a volley from just outside the area.  
It was all Brimscombe. Jack Smith saw his effort beat the keeper and the post. 
With half-time looming, Blackie found himself on the scoresheet again after he brought down Lewis Skyers’ long ball before slotting it under the Bassett goalkeeper.
Jack Smith came close again just after the break.
Boss Sam Prior replaced Ash Caldwell with Karl Nash and Nash was quickly into the action as he teed-up  put Ollie Pitt, who fizzed over.  
Nash dragged a shot wide before the final substitution saw Eli Simpson replace Ben Deakin. 
It was a fantastic ending to the game when Pitt played the ball across to Simpson who slotted into the empty net, in the 96th minute, for his first goal for the club.
